RMG union demands wage board recasting

Immediate reformation of the 'minimum wage board' has been demanded by trade union leaders of the garment sector, as workers' representative has not been appointed in the board for minimum wage recommendation for garment workers.

General Secretary of Mohila Sramik League, Shamsunnahar Bhuiyan, has been appointed as a member of the wage board, which is a violation of country's labour laws as she is not a leader of the garment sector's trade unions, complained Baharane Sultan Bahar, a trade union leader.

He has urged the government to eliminate Shamsunnahar from the board and threatened the government of staging a strike in case she is retained in the board and not removed within the next seven days.

Bahar, who represents 21 trade unions in garment sector, said that, in order to remove her from the board he will present a memorandum to the Labour and Employment Ministry and other offices. Such kind of appointment in the 'minimum wage board' is against Bangladesh's labour law, he added.

As per law, the government has to appoint workers' representative in the wage board from amongst the workers.
